财务软件开发语言主要可以分为以下几种:
1. 高级编程语言:如C++、Java、Python等。这些语言具有强大的功能和灵活性,可以用于开发复杂的财务软件。例如,Java是一种面向对象的编程语言,可以用于开发大型的财务系统;Python则是一种易于学习的编程语言,适合初学者使用。
2. 脚本语言:如Perl、Ruby等。这些语言主要用于编写自动化脚本,可以提高开发效率。例如,Perl是一种强大的脚本语言,可以用于处理大量的数据;Ruby则是一种简洁易读的脚本语言,适合快速开发。
3. 数据库查询语言:如SQL(Structured Query Language)。SQL是一种用于管理关系型数据库的语言,是财务软件开发中不可或缺的工具。通过SQL语句,开发者可以方便地查询、插入、更新和删除数据。
4. 图形化编程语言:如Visual Basic、Delphi等。这些语言主要用于开发图形界面的应用程序,如财务软件的报表生成器。例如,Visual Basic是一种可视化编程工具,可以帮助开发者快速构建图形用户界面;Delphi则是一种专业的编程语言,适用于开发复杂的财务软件。
5. 其他编程语言:如C#、JavaScript等。这些语言也可以用于开发财务软件,但相对较少。例如,C#是一种面向对象的编程语言,可以用于开发复杂的财务系统;JavaScript则是一种轻量级的编程语言,适合快速开发。
总之,财务软件开发语言种类繁多,每种语言都有其独特的优势和适用场景。开发者可以根据自己的需求和技能选择合适的编程语言进行开发。